lost_timeclearance_lost_timeClearance (end) lost time per phaseTime lost between end of green and start of conflicting movement; yellow + all-red minus time vehicles use; typically l2 = Y + AR - e where e ≈ 1.0–2.0 s extensions/phase30.52
lost_timestartup_lost_timeStart-up lost time per phaseTime vehicles take to react and accelerate at phase start; accounts for yellow start-up hesitation; default 2.0 s per HCMs/phase2.51.52
lost_timetotal_lost_timeTotal lost time per phase (l_t = l_1 + l_2)l_t = l_1 + l_2; default 4.0 s/phase used in HCM analysis; effective green = g_e = g + Y - l_ts/phase534
